Ethereal Light is a quiet meditation on the light we carry within us — the part of ourselves that remains gentle and luminous even as we move through periods of change.
Her lowered gaze and hand resting softly over her heart suggest a moment of inward reflection, while her open palm speaks of surrender, trust and an openness to what is yet to come. Beside her, a single butterfly emerges against fragmented gold, a subtle symbol of transformation and the delicate beauty found in becoming.
Layers of vintage music sheet paper remain visible through her figure, connecting her to the memories and experiences that have shaped her. Intricate pointillism flows through her white hair and richly patterned gown, while areas of distressed gold leaf create a sense of something luminous appearing through an aged and imperfect surface.
Ethereal Light forms part of Natalie Briney's 2026 collection, Light Between Two Worlds — a contemplative body of work exploring thresholds: the quiet spaces between past and future, fragility and strength, the seen and the unseen.
Throughout the collection, serene and introspective figures inhabit an in-between realm where transformation gently unfolds. Flowing white hair and softened expressions suggest wisdom earned through lived experience rather than youth, while gold appears not simply as decoration, but as a quiet marker of illumination, protection and inner knowing.
Each work begins with vintage music sheet paper, forming a subtle textural foundation beneath layers of acrylic paint, intricate pointillism and metallic detail. Warm parchment tones, muted ivories, softened colour and aged gold create luminous, layered surfaces that invite the viewer to slow down and look more closely.
While deeply personal, Light Between Two Worlds speaks to universal experiences of change, vulnerability, endurance and hope. These works are not portraits in the traditional sense, but emotional landscapes - moments of pause where strength is found in softness and beauty emerges through transformation.

ABOUT THE ARTIST
Natalie Briney is a Western Australian artist living and working on her family’s farm south of Margaret River.
Surrounded by bushland, open skies and the rhythms of country life, her work is deeply influenced by nature, stillness and the quiet strength found in the everyday. Her paintings are held in private collections across Australia, the United States, Europe and Asia.
